With a little planning, creativity, and know-how, you can protect your home\u2019s value, avoid costly repairs, and even make improvements that enhance comfort and resale potential. Here are 9 practical tips for maintaining your Connecticut home on a budget.<\/p>\n<h3>1. Stick to a seasonal maintenance schedule<\/h3>\n<p>One of the easiest ways to avoid expensive repairs is preventive maintenance. Create a seasonal checklist: inspect your roof and gutters in the fall, service your HVAC in the spring, and check plumbing and insulation regularly. Staying ahead of problems is always cheaper than fixing emergencies.<\/p>\n<h3>2. Clean and inspect gutters regularly<\/h3>\n<p>Clogged gutters can lead to water damage, foundation issues, and pest infestations. Clean them at least twice a year and check for leaks or loose brackets. Investing a few hours now can save hundreds, or even thousands, later.<\/p>\n<h3>3. Do minor repairs yourself<\/h3>\n<p>Many small repairs, like fixing a leaky faucet, patching holes, or replacing door handles, can be done without hiring a professional. Online tutorials and DIY guides make it easier than ever to learn new skills and save money.<\/p>\n<h3>4. Maintain your HVAC system<\/h3>\n<p>Regularly replacing filters, cleaning vents, and scheduling annual inspections can extend the life of your heating and cooling system and prevent costly breakdowns. Even small habits, like keeping vents unobstructed, can improve efficiency and lower your energy bills.<\/p>\n<h3>5. Keep your plumbing in check<\/h3>\n<p>A slow leak today can turn into a flooded basement tomorrow. Inspect pipes for corrosion, monitor water pressure, and address small leaks immediately. Simple fixes like sealing faucets or tightening fittings are cheap and effective. (<a href=\"https:\/\/www.epa.gov\/watersense\/home-maintenance\" target=\"_blank\" rel=\"noopener\">EPA.gov)<\/a><\/p>\n<h3>6. Protect against pests<\/h3>\n<p>Preventing pest infestations is far less expensive than exterminating them. Seal cracks, maintain landscaping, and store food properly. Regularly check attics and basements, and consider eco-friendly repellents for a low-cost preventive approach.<\/p>\n<h3>7. Refresh paint instead of replacing surfaces<\/h3>\n<p>A fresh coat of paint can dramatically improve your home\u2019s look and longevity at a fraction of the cost of replacing cabinets, walls, or flooring. Choose durable, washable paints for areas that see high traffic or moisture.<\/p>\n<h3>8. Upgrade energy efficiency gradually<\/h3>\n<p>Simple changes like sealing windows, adding insulation, installing LED bulbs, or using programmable thermostats can save money over time. Energy-efficient upgrades reduce utility bills while also increasing your home\u2019s value.<\/p>\n<h3>9.
